DESCRIPTION OF WHITE COUNTY MANHUNT SUSPECT

Nashville, Tennessee --- We now have a description of Kirk Douglas Fincher, the convicted felon from Missouri who was involved in a pursuit yesterday in White County. 

Fincher is described as a 39-year-old white male.  He was brown eyes and weighs approximately 215 pounds.

Fincher fled on foot after the pick-up truck he was riding in crashed on Old Kentucky Road.  Authorities believe he stole a gold 1997 Toyota Avalon from a home in White County and may be heading to Myrtle Beach, South Carolina.

Ammunition was discovered in the wrecked pick-up truck, but no weapons were recovered.  Anyone with information regarding Fincher’s whereabouts is urged to call the Tennessee Highway patrol or their local law enforcement.
